asp.net-mvc – 如何在ASP.NET MVC Web API中将URL作为参数传递给参数?

如何在ASP.NET MVC Web API中将URL作为参数传递给参数?

如下所示:

test.com/api/sales/getcustomerorders/test@test.com

我想将电子邮件地址作为参数传递给getcustomerorders操作.

我们可以传递使用查询字符串.但是我想像上面那样格式化URL.

谢谢.

最佳答案
在WebApiConfig中将路由设置为“/ {email} /”.结束“/”将阻止您获得没有找到符合请求URI的HTTP资源…

转载注明原文:asp.net-mvc – 如何在ASP.NET MVC Web API中将URL作为参数传递给参数? - 代码日志